Galatians Study Notes—Chapter 5New World Translation of the Holy Scriptures (Study Edition)
-
-
leaven: Or “yeast.”—See Glossary and study note on 1Co 5:6.
ferments: Or “spreads through; affects.” The Greek verb used here, zy·moʹo (to leaven), is related to the noun for “leaven,” zyʹme, also used in this verse. Paul uses the same phrase (“A little leaven ferments the whole batch of dough”), apparently a proverbial saying, at 1Co 5:6. Paul’s point is that just as a little leaven ferments a whole batch of dough, so false teachers (in this case advocates of circumcision) and their teachings can corrupt an entire congregation.
